A delicious, rich and tasty cold chicken salad! Whipped cream gives this a lift. Serve on a lettuce leaf or in sandwiches.
Ingredients
- 2.5 cups diced and chilled , cooked chicken meat
- 1 cup chopped celery
- 1 cup sliced , seedless grapes
- 0.5 cups sliced almonds
- 2 tablespoons chopped fresh parsley
- 1 teaspoon salt
- 1 cup mayonnaise
- 0.25 cups heavy whipping cream
Instructions
-
1
In a medium bowl, whip cream to soft peaks.
-
2
Combine meat, celery, grapes, almonds, parsley, salt, and mayonnaise with whipped cream. Chill.
